Leftover Chicken Croquettes

This easy recipe using leftover chicken is based on my grandmother’s recipe for salmon cakes. A simple mixture of cooked chicken, eggs, bread crumbs, saut?ed onion, parsley, and light seasoning results in crispy croquettes you’ll go crazy for!

Prep Time:
15 mins
Cook Time:
25 mins
Total Time:
40 mins
Servings:
6

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il, divided
  • 2 cups diced onion
  • 3 cups cooked, finely chopped chicken meat
  • 1 ½ cups seasoned dry bread crumbs
  • 2 large eggs, lightly beaten
  • 1 large egg, lightly beaten (Optional)
  • 1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on ground black pepper

Directions

Step 1
Gather all ingredients.

Step 2
Heat 1 tablespoon o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add onion and saut? until translucent, about 5 minutes. Remove from the heat.

Step 3
Combine chicken, bread crumbs, and two eggs in a large bowl; stir in onion until well combined. If mixture is too dry to form patties, mix in remaining egg. Mix in parsley, salt, and pepper.

Step 4
Form into small patties.

Step 5
Wipe out the skillet; add remaining 1 tablespoon oil and heat over medium heat. Working in batches, fry patties until golden brown and crispy, 4 to 6 minutes per side.
